Volunteers needed to help mulch in Byrd Park

Friends of William Byrd Park (FOWBP) will be coordinating a “Prune & Groom” event to mulch the young trees around the VitaCourse and possibly the Roundhouse also. Volunteers need only bring gloves (loppers and/or clippers if you have them). Richmond Dept. of Parks and Recreation will be providing the mulch and tools.

Volunteers for this event, please contact Judy Howlett at 358-1797 or by email at friendsofwmbyrdpark@gmail.com for more information and to ensure we have enough tools and wheelbarrows for everyone.

Oops:

Thought event is not until the 29th, the group is attempting to get an idea of the number of volunteers by Tuesday, March 25 so that the City can organize the appropriate amount of mulch and tools.
